Defaults for InDesign Middle East version / out ports / Text direction
I mostly typeset English language books but have worked on a few right-to-left titles using Hebrew and Arabic. To do that, I started working with the ME version of InDesign, and mostly everything is fine, except for the fact that when I paste text in from the clipboard the out ports default to being on the left-hand side (for right to left languages). I've done everything I can think of to make this default to the other way round but nothing seems to work – I want English to be the default, since it's 99% of what I do. I've set the preferences / languages and spellcheck to English, closed all docs and altered the default object styles, and there's no change. I think the issue is in the object settings, "Story Options / Story Writing Direction" is defaulting to right to left. When a new text box is auto generated by a paste command (whether from copy-pasting text within InDesign or from outside), it creates a text frame (weirdly styled as "[None]" rather than "[Basic Text Frame]") with an override automatically applied to set the writing direction as right to left. I can clear this, but it's easy to forget and quite annoying. Can anyone suggest if this is a bug or a "feature", and if there's any workaround? Ideally I think when you paste text, if it's creating a new text frame it should be [Basic Text Frame] with no overrides applied!
